Section 14.325 – Prosecuting Attorney; Powers and Authority.

14.325 Prosecuting attorney; powers and authority. Sec. 25. A prosecuting attorney may conduct an investigation pursuant to this act and may institute and prosecute an action under this act in the same manner as the attorney general. History: 1992, Act 298, Imd. Eff. Dec. 18, 1992

Section 14.315 – Toll-Free Telephone Number; Establishment; Purpose.

14.315 Toll-free telephone number; establishment; purpose. Sec. 15. The attorney general shall establish a toll-free telephone number which may be called to obtain information concerning or to file a complaint against a solicitor of contributions under this act. History: 1992, Act 298, Imd. Eff. Dec. 18, 1992
